Religious site
Vakil Mosque

Vakil Mosque, built during the Zand dynasty in the 18th century, is a masterpiece of Persian architecture. Its entrance portal leads to a serene courtyard adorned with exquisite mosaic tiles and a large iwan. Inside, the prayer hall features 48 monolithic pillars carved from solid stone, creating a forest-like interior. Visitors marvel at the interplay of light through stained glass and the intricate floral motifs that distinguish this mosque from others in Shiraz.
